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Bailey's pocket mouse | Finspot ray |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Elasmobranchii |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Rajiformes (Rajiformes) |
| Family | Heteromyidae | Rajidae |
| Genus | Chaetodipus | Raja |
| Species | Chaetodipus baileyi | Raja cervigoni |
Evolutionary Relationship
Bailey's pocket mouse and Finspot ray share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
